NYSDEC Extends Time to Make Comments on Proposed PBS/CBS Regulations

The comment period for the proposed PBS/CBS regulations has been extended until January 24, 2023.

NYSDEC issued the proposed Petroleum Bulk Storage (PBS) and Chemical Bulk Storage (CBS) regulations in Spring of 2021, and the prior comment period ran from early June to early December 2021.  Any comments previously made have been recorded.

The new comment deadline is 5:00 p.m. on January 24, 2023. Another Hearing has been set for January 18, 2023.
